Understanding the Breed
Before diving into the process of choosing a breeder, it is necessary to understand Yorkshire Terriers. Their affectionate and lively nature can be described as follows:
CharacteristicInformationSizeTypically 7 to 8 inches in heightWeight4 to 7 poundsCoatLong, silky, and needs regular groomingLife-span12 to 15 yearsCharacterEnergetic, confident, and intelligent
Yorkies are known for their dynamic characters and make exceptional buddies. Nevertheless, they also need a dedication to grooming, exercise, and training, making it vital to pick a responsible breeder.

Ask about post-purchase support regarding training, health, and behavioral issues.Common Health Issues in Yorkshire Terriers
Awareness of prospective health concerns in Yorkshire Terriers is important. Here are some of the most typical conditions:
Health IssueDescriptionPatellar LuxationA knee joint problem common in little types.HypoglycemiaLow blood sugar, particularly in puppies.Portosystemic ShuntA serious liver condition requiring surgical intervention.Eye IssuesTypical conditions consist of cataracts and glaucoma.Oral ProblemsLittle breeds are prone to dental concerns due to overcrowding of teeth.Prevention and Management
Routine veterinarian check-ups, a well balanced diet plan, and proper workout are critical in handling these health issues. An accountable breeder will likewise work towards lessening these risks through mindful breeding practices.
